The structure of a further iridium bis(boryl) complex, the cationic species [(tbbpy)(cod)Ir(Bpin)2]+[OTf] (9.33), together with that of a related neutral tris(boryl) system (vide infra), has been reported as part of a study to elucidate the mechanism and intermediates of arene borylation chemistry [136]. 9.33 features an approximately octahedral coordination geometry with mutually cis pairs of bipyridyl, diene and Bpin ligands. The two Ir-B bond lengths [2.06(2) and 2.12(1) A] are effectively identical within the standard 3a limit. [Pg.98]


B2(cal)2 adds readily to the ruthenium zero oxidation state compounds, Ru(CO)L(PPh3)3 (L = CO, CN-p-tolyl), to give six coordinate bis(boryl)-complexes in which both the two phosphine ligands, and the two boryl ligands, arc mutually cix (see Scheme 2).6 This reaction is not general since the corresponding osmium complexes do not react directly with B2(cat)2, however, bis(boryl)-osmium... [Pg.380]

In the bis-boryl complexes 7, 8, and 9 [49-52], the cis arrangements of the two boryl ligands prevent the very strong trans influence ligands from being trans to each other. In the tris-boiyl complexes 10,11, and 12 [53-55], the facial arrangements of the three boryl ligands do the same. [Pg.41]

To complement the activation study of tetra(alkoxy)diboron with Pt(0) complexes. Smith and Iverson disclosed their findings on the reactivity of B2cat2 with [Pt(ri -CH2=CH2)(PPh3)2], which resulted in the loss of ethylene, even at —80 °C, followed by oxidative addition of the B—B bond to give the bis(boryl) complex as-[Pt(Bcat)2(PPh3)2] (10b) (Scheme... [Pg.46]
